The Health Benefits of Eating a Balanced Meal 🍽️🥗
Eating a balanced meal is one of the simplest yet most powerful ways to maintain good health. A balanced meal typically includes a combination of proteins 🥩, carbohydrates 🍞, healthy fats 🥑, vitamins 🥕, and minerals 🥦, providing the body with the nutrients it needs to function at its best.
1. Boosts Energy Levels ⚡
A balanced meal fuels your body with the right nutrients, keeping your energy steady throughout the day. Complex carbohydrates provide long-lasting energy, while proteins help repair and build tissues, keeping you active and alert.
2. Supports a Healthy Immune System 🛡️
Vitamins and minerals from fruits 🍎, vegetables 🥬, and whole grains strengthen your immune system, helping your body fight off infections and illnesses more effectively.
3. Promotes Better Digestion 🌿
Including fiber-rich foods like vegetables, fruits, and whole grains in your meals helps regulate digestion, prevents constipation, and maintains a healthy gut.
4. Helps Maintain Healthy Weight ⚖️
Balanced meals help control hunger and prevent overeating, making it easier to maintain a healthy weight. Nutrient-dense foods keep you full longer while supplying essential nutrients.
5. Enhances Mental Health and Focus 🧠
A diet rich in nutrients supports brain function, improving focus, memory, and mood. Omega-3 fatty acids 🐟, vitamins, and minerals play a crucial role in cognitive performance and mental well-being.
6. Reduces Risk of Chronic Diseases ❤️
Eating a variety of nutrient-rich foods can reduce the risk of heart disease, diabetes, obesity, and other chronic illnesses. Balanced meals help regulate blood sugar, cholesterol, and blood pressure.
In summary, a balanced meal is not just about satisfying hunger—it’s about nourishing your body 🫀, supporting your mind 🧘♂️, and protecting your long-term health. Making conscious food choices today lays the foundation for a healthier, stronger tomorrow 🌟.
